House-hack in Las Vegas

Van Wang
Posted

Hi all, not sure if it's still possible but I am on the lookout for a property to house-hack here in Las Vegas, and I'm need a knowledgeable real estate agent to help me out. 

Whether it's a single-family home (SFH), a fourplex, or anything in between, I'm open to exploring various options that as long as I can live in one unit and rent out the others to offset the mortgage.

It's my first time! I would greatly appreciate any guidance or advice that anyone can provide.

Here's a bit more about my situation:

  1. Budget: I have a downpayment of $50,000 to $100,000.
  2. Timeframe: Ideally I can close within the next few months.
  3. Location: Open to considering various locations, the safer/quieter, the better. 
  4. Credit score: 750+
  5. Employment status: Employed, Full-time

Try to,avoid our SMF. They are some of the worst choices in the valley. North of Cheyenne, west of 5th street is all pretty good. I’ve heard good about west of rainbow and south summerlin parkway but have never inester there. 

Until last year I never considered new builds as the delta was too large. But prices are closer and the builders will help you with closing costs and the rates.
